While I don’t consider myself a professional, I have captured some photographs over the years that I truly admire.
Here are a few of my favorites:
A stunning silhouette of a Great Cormorant.
The vibrant colors of a male Northern Flicker.
An adorable Eastern Gray Squirrel captured in a candid moment.
The grace and beauty of a White-tailed Deer.
A male Northern Cardinal, with his crest down, enticed by cherries and photographed discreetly through a window due to their wariness of humans.
Another impressive shot of a cormorant.
The majestic presence of a Red-shouldered Hawk.
Although not the best quality, I managed to capture an Eastern Phoebe, which is the only snapshot I have of this bird.
A female Pileated Woodpecker showcasing its unique features.
All of these photographs were taken in the picturesque Hudson Valley region of New York state.
